Washington moves toward clearer rulebook for digital assets

Crypto Briefing 2026-07-21 18:41:03
Context: The US Senate Banking Committee has taken a step towards establishing clearer regulations for digital assets by approving the CLARITY Act with a 15-9 vote. The legislation aims to split oversight of cryptocurrencies between the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) and the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). This development has had an immediate impact on the market, with Bitcoin's price briefly surging.
